No-Sew Crochet Spider Bag Charm Free Pattern

A spooky-cute no-sew crochet spider charm worked from one compact body with attached legs and a clip loop for Halloween bags or keys.

Written pattern

Follow the rounds exactly.

This compact written pattern works alongside the close-up photo steps so readers can reproduce the project more confidently.

R1: 6 sc into a magic ring. (6)
R2: inc around. (12)
R3: [sc, inc] × 6. (18)
R4–5: sc around. (18)
R6: Chain 5, slip stitch back down the chain to form a leg; repeat to create 4 legs on one side and 4 on the other while spacing them evenly around the body. (18 body sts remain)
R7: [sc, dec] × 6. (12)
Add eyes, stuff lightly, then continue.
R8: dec around. (6) Fasten off and close. Add hanging loop and keyring.

Tips

Small details make the finish better.

  • Keep the chain legs similar in tension so they match in length.
  • A small orange bow makes the black spider look friendlier.
  • Do not overstuff or the body can distort the leg placement.

What do I need for this crochet project?

The materials section lists DK yarn in black, pumpkin orange, or lavender, Small amount of contrast yarn for an optional bow or hat accent, 3.5 mm crochet hook, Toy stuffing, plus the finishing supplies shown on the page.
